the long version

"Naticksqw is the contemporary descendant of the Praying Indians of Natick and Ponkapoag who were martyred for their faith in Jesus Christ by the English Colonists of the Commonwealth of Massachusetts in the winter of 1675 ... This book contains writings that the Father has given her as she has journeyed from her sacred ancestral land in Massachusetts to far off lands, following his command to her to go forth."--Jacket.
